Core Technology (Copper Etching Technology)
VTS-Touchsensor has pioneered new touch sensor functionalities by integrating our core technology, the etching process, which forms fine patterns of copper metal on transparent film, with various technologies. By utilizing copper as the sensor material, we lower resistance, enhance performance with features such as narrow bezels and pen functionality, and increase sensor sizes. Additionally, our sensors are adaptable to curved cover lenses and 3D shapes due to their flexibility. Our roll-to-roll manufacturing process from base substrate to patterning ensures excellent productivity and consistent quality assurance. Furthermore, with extensive experience in moiré prevention design, fine processing, and blackening treatment experience, we have significantly improved visibility, a common metal mesh challenge. Both double-sided (F2) and single-sided (FF) sensors comply with specifications for consumer electronics, automotive, and industrial equipment applications.

A sensor with copper wiring patterned on both sides of the film.
It’s easier to slim down compared to the FF type.
No misalignment during sensor attachment.
Copper wiring is patterned on only one side of the film. By stacking two sheets, it becomes the capacitance touch sensor.
Key Features (Basic Specification)
Parameter | Value (reference) |
Substrate | PET film (50μm or 100μm)
COP film (100μm) |
Conductive Material | Copper (0.5μm or 2μm thickness) |
Resistance (pattern) | 5 – 25 Ω/□ |
Line width | 3μm (GF2); 5-8μm (GFF) |
Wiring width (line/space) | 8/13μm (GF2); 50/50μm (GFF) |
Transmission | >90 % (GF2); >88% (GFF) |
Haze | <1.5% |
Moiré | Moiré-free design based on customer specifications |
Annual Capacity | 5M units (15.6”) or
400k units (55”) |
Size | up to 55” |

By minimizing line width/pitch through microfabrication and utilizing low resistance Cu sensor for single-side wiring, industry-leading narrow bezel design/manufacturing is achievable.
